Why subtle lights is more difficult than it looks
The phrase "subtle outside lights" seems simple until you attempt to accomplish it. Most homeowners have seen the opposite done badly: harsh pinpoints under every eave, dissimilar colors, hotspots over garage doors, and enough brightness to make a house look squashed as opposed to dimensional. Exterior lights is easy to overdo because LEDs are efficient, small, and intense. As well intense, in lots of cases.
The most successful installments tend to obtain from landscape lights concepts. Rather than asking, "How much light can we include?" The far better concern is, "What should the eye notification after dark?" On a craftsman-style house, that may be the roofline and entrance columns. On a modern-day home, maybe the tidy geometry along the fascia and soffits. On a block colonial, the target is commonly a warm boundary that protects the home's proportion instead of transforming each building aspect right into its own little spotlight.
This is where Long-term Vacation Lights have actually matured in a beneficial method. Early systems commonly leaned greatly into color-changing uniqueness. Newer, much better systems can definitely do animated vacation scenes, but they additionally offer refined white tones, lowering control, zoning, and organizing that make them sensible as daily architectural lighting. For several homes, the most-used setup is not red and eco-friendly in December. It is a low-output, cozy white setup at 20 to 40 percent illumination for the other eleven months.
I have actually seen home owners think twice because they envision a long-term system as aesthetically obvious in daylight. That concern is valid, and it should be addressed prior to anything is set up. The very best installations disappear. Track color should closely match the soffit or fascia. Cord runs need to be concealed. Fixture spacing should comply with the roofline cleanly instead of compeling awkward voids. If you can stand at the curb at twelve noon and hardly discover the system, that is typically an excellent sign.

Warm light generally wins
Color-changing capacity obtains the advertising and marketing interest, yet Standard Warm Soft Lights are what make a long-term system really feel elegant. On a lot of homes, particularly those with rock, block, timber accents, or warmer paint shades, a soft white in the 2200K to 3000K array looks richer and a lot more inviting than a trendy white. It flatters appearance. It creates deepness. It makes entryways really feel occupied instead of showroom-bright.

Cooler whites can deal with some contemporary homes with crisp finishes, yet also then, too much blue in the shade temperature can make the façade feeling clean and sterile. Warm light tends to age far better visually. It also mixes even more normally with indoor light spilling via home windows, porch sconces, and landscape lighting.
Brightness issues equally as much as shade temperature. I usually inform property owners that if they can plainly see every single diode from the street, the system is probably also bright for everyday use. Long-term lights must usually be dimmed for routine evening operation. Save the full intensity for celebrations or when you desire a much more visible effect.
An installer with good judgment will not just ask what shades you like. They will ask just how you live. Do you captivate outdoors? Do you want your home to really feel inviting from the driveway yet not dominate the block? Is your community dark and silent, or brightly lit with great deals of seasonal screens? Those solutions shape the best setups much more than a sales brochure full of color options.
Where the system ought to go, and where it ought to not
Roofline lighting is the apparent starting point, yet not every side of a house needs lighting. In fact, over-lighting is among the easiest means to make a costs system look inexpensive. The goal is to create willful lines, not trace every feasible perimeter.
Front altitudes typically should have the most interest because that is where the home's identification sits. Key rooflines, front-facing gables, deck sections, and garage describes are common candidates. Rear altitudes depend on just how the lawn is utilized. If there is a patio, swimming pool location, or outside kitchen, adding areas to the back of the house can make sense. If the back is mostly concealed and seldom used after dark, the return might be limited.
Eaves and soffits are preferred mounting places because they hide fixtures well and produce a descending laundry or controlled factor impact depending on the item. Fascia setups can work too, but the information matter. You desire sightlines, spacing, and attachment techniques that look intentional in daylight and clean at night.
Some rooflines battle the concept. Very ornate trim, greatly disrupted lines, or surface areas with bad placing access can produce unpleasant changes. Tall optimals might call for specific lifts or add labor that transforms the economics of the project. Historic homes also deserve added treatment. A permanent system can complement an older home perfectly, but only if the installment appreciates the style and does not leave visible plastic tracks where they do not belong.
The technology behind a refined result
Not all irreversible systems are developed the exact same. The noticeable impact relies on a number of technical options that home owners rarely see in advertisements.
LED thickness and spacing identify whether the light reviews as a dotted pattern or a more unified building line. Closer spacing provides even more control and usually a cleaner look, however it can increase price. Lens style impacts spread and glow. Private addressability issues if you desire computer animated scenes or accurate color areas. Lowering high quality issues if you care about cozy, underrated nighttime use. Application style issues because an effective system becomes aggravating quickly if setting it seems like operating commercial equipment.
Power distribution likewise deserves focus. Longer runs, bigger homes, and complex rooflines may require smart preparing around voltage decrease, control placement, and injection factors. This is one factor expert installment issues. A system that looks fine on the first day however establishes irregular brightness, shade drift, or undependable sectors later on was not really "great" at all. It was under-engineered.
Weather resistance is another place where the details matter. Exterior-rated parts need to be common, however rankings alone do not assure a resilient mount. I take notice of just how connectors are safeguarded, exactly how infiltrations are sealed, exactly how low-voltage lines are transmitted, and whether the installing surface area can manage seasonal expansion and tightening. Freeze-thaw cycles, wind, direct sunlight, and motoring rainfall expose weak handiwork quickly.
What a great installment procedure actually looks like
A brightened result beginnings prior to anybody opens a ladder. The installer ought to evaluate the home from numerous angles, not simply stand in the driveway and give a ballpark figure. They ought to take a look at roof covering height, accessibility, fascia condition, available power, existing outdoor illumination, and areas where the system can conceal naturally.
Good business generally mock up portions of the roofline digitally or at the very least talk via most likely zones and utilize situations in useful terms. That matters because homeowners often believe they desire maximum insurance coverage till they see just how much cleaner a selective layout can look. More lights is not immediately far better lighting.
On installation day, cleanliness counts. Tracks or networks should run directly and true. Corners should be managed with treatment rather than compelled. Control boxes should be positioned where they are protected and serviceable. Cable management need to not look like an afterthought. If the staff leaves a house with best nighttime photos but unpleasant daytime details, the project was just half done.
Programming is the various other fifty percent of the handoff. A permanent system is just beneficial if the property owner can in fact utilize it. I like to see a couple of ready-made scenes set up prior to the crew leaves: a day-to-day cozy white, a weekend amusing setting, a holiday predetermined, and maybe a reduced late-night setting. If the app is filled with lots of confusing results however none of the functional daily scenes are developed, the system typically goes underused.

Maintenance is light, not nonexistent
One marketing factor of Long-term Holiday Lighting is lowered upkeep, which is primarily true. However "permanent" does not suggest "never needs focus." Outside systems stay in rough problems. Components age. Applications upgrade. Trees become sightlines. Seamless gutter job or roof covering replacement might call for temporary coordination.
The great information is that regular upkeep is usually small if the original installation was strong. Most house owners mainly require to check that routines still line up with seasonal sunset modifications, verify the application remains connected after network updates, and occasionally clean noticeable dust or particles from available components if accumulation affects appearance.
A few practical habits aid extend the life of the system:
- Keep tree branches from rubbing against tracks or wiring.
- Test essential scenes a couple of weeks prior to major holidays.
- Notify roofing contractors, painters, and seamless gutter teams that lights is installed.
- Save app credentials and scene setups someplace secure.
- Ask the installer just how solution phone calls are handled before you need one.
That is about as requiring as it obtains for many homes. Compared to the yearly routine of hanging and removing short-term hairs, the distinction is significant.
Energy usage and operating costs
Homeowners usually presume a big long-term illumination system need to consume an obvious quantity of power every night. In method, LED effectiveness maintains expenses reasonably modest, especially when the system is performed at reduced illumination for regular usage. Actual power usage relies on the number of nodes, brightness degree, color choice, control style, and every night routine, but numerous homes can run an everyday cozy white scene for less than individuals expect.
Colorful animated scenes, full brightness vacation display screens, and all-night operation will increase use, of course. So will covering every altitude of a huge home. Still, contemporary LED systems stay a lot more efficient than older incandescent vacation lights. The larger price chauffeur is often installment, not month-to-month electricity.
This is an additional factor subtle illumination is so appealing. A controlled, cozy, dimmed setup not only looks much better on a lot of houses, it normally utilizes much less power too. Good style and effectiveness usually point in the exact same direction.
When irreversible lighting is not the ideal move
For all their benefits, long-term systems are not generally best. If a property owner enjoys changing design designs every season and enjoys the routine of installing specialized décor by hand, permanent roofline illumination may not change that experience. If your home schedules for significant exterior improvements, roofing system replacement, or fascia repair in the future, it might be smarter to wait and incorporate the lights afterward. If the home's design offers couple of clean installing chances and the installer can not conceal the system correctly, the daytime appearance may not validate the investment.
Budget is one more truthful limiter. If the selection is in between a well-done partial installment and an extended, jeopardized full-house configuration, I would usually select the partial. Beginning with the front elevation where the visual impact is toughest. Expand later on if the system allows. A restrained first stage generally looks far better than a sprawling job that exceeds the budget plan and cuts edges on product high quality or workmanship.
